Renew subscription in India

Hi team - trying to renew my membership in India and the app rejects all attempts at payment stating it is an “invalid transaction”. Tried a couple of cards and got the same response.

Hi @rohanarora . Thank you for reaching out!

The “invalid transaction” message usually means your bank is blocking the payment under India’s current RBI restrictions for recurring international charges. WHOOP processes payments through a global provider, so most Indian banks require that your card is enabled for international and recurring payments before it will go through.

Here are a few steps that should help:

  • Confirm with your bank that your card supports international recurring payments and that WHOOP/Stripe transactions are allowed.

  • If not, try another card that’s enabled for cross-border payments (credit or debit).

  • You can also attempt the renewal by logging in at app.whoop.com instead of using the mobile app — this can sometimes help if the bank portal redirects differently.